Where is the Lexus LS made?

The Lexus LS, Lexus' flagship luxury sedan, is primarily manufactured in Japan. The LS is produced at Toyota's Tahara plant, located in Tahara, Aichi Prefecture, Japan.


Lexus LS Production Facility


The Lexus LS has been in production since 1989 and is currently in its sixth generation. The vehicle is assembled at Toyota's Tahara plant, which is known for its advanced manufacturing processes and high-quality standards. This facility has been the primary production site for the Lexus LS since the model's inception.


The Tahara plant is one of Toyota's most advanced and efficient manufacturing facilities. It utilizes a range of advanced technologies, including robotics, automation, and lean manufacturing principles, to ensure the production of high-quality vehicles. The plant is also known for its environmentally-friendly practices, such as the use of renewable energy sources and waste reduction initiatives.

Is Lexus LS made in Japan?


Since the start of production, each generation of the Lexus LS has been manufactured in the Japanese city of Tahara, Aichi.

What does LS stand for in Lexus?


Luxury Sedan
LS stands for Luxury Sedan. The original LS 400 – the car that launched Lexus back in 1989 – was the work of 60 designers, 1,400 engineers, 2,300 technicians and over 200 support workers.

How do I know if my car was made in Japan or the USA?


Origin If a VIN begins with a 1, 4 or 5, that means it's a vehicle assembled in the U.S. Many other countries have their own unique identifier. A 2, for example, means the vehicle was made in Canada; a J stands for Japan.
